The present invention relates to a lubrication device capable of suppressing determination in drag loss. According to the present invention, the lubrication device comprises: an input shaft mechanical oil pump (MOP) (51) driven by an engine (10); an output shaft MOP (52) driven by an output shaft; a first flow path (71) supplying oil discharged from the input shaft MOP (51) to first and second motors (MG1, MG2) disposed in a hybrid vehicle (10); and a second flow path (72) supplying the oil discharged from the output shaft MOP (52) to the first and second motors (MG1, MG2). During an EV driving mode driven by power of the second motor (MG2) without using the engine (10) as a driving source, the amount of oil supplied to the first motor (MG1) by the output shaft MOP (52) is less than that in an HV driving mode driven by the engine (10) and the second motor (MG2).
